Stress is a physiological and psychological alteration that generates discomfort. It is associated with the performance of an activity that represents a higher requirement, and for which the person doesn't feel prepared face.
It was believed that stress was only negative. However, the endocrinologist Hans Selye coined the term Austress to define the stress that is <em>beneficial and productive.</em> This type of stress <em>gives the person energy and vitality to achieve goals</em> because it drives us to overcome our limits and perform superior activities.

Broadly speaking, a risk assessment is the combined effort of:
identifying and analyzing potential (future) events that may negatively impact individuals, assets, and/or the environment (i.e. risk analysis); and
making judgments "on the tolerability of the risk on the basis of a risk analysis" while considering influencing factors (i.e. risk evaluation).
